Amy Andreotti, Roy J. Carver Charitable Trust professor of BBMBand director of the Roy J. Carver Initiative in Biomolecular Structure and Function, and Anne Oldham, academic adviser in Food Science and Human Nutrition and director of the Didactic Program in Dietetics, are two of 12 women who will befeatured in the 2016 Women Impacting ISU calendar.

TheDecember 15, 2015 issue ofE-News for ResearcherslistsGuru Rao among the faculty and staff of CALS recognizedby the Office of the Vice President for Research for volunteering their time and expertise to provide agraduate course in the conduct of responsible research (GR ST 565).

Donald Beitzhas been awarded the Marvin A. Pomerantz Award in recognition for hisaccomplishments in teaching and research. As part of thePomerantz Award, Dr. Beitz will receive$3,500 to support his scholarly work.

ISU faculty and staff recipients of the universitys most distinguished awards were honored on Monday, September 21 at a ceremony held in the Memorial Union Great Hall. The College of Liberal Arts & Sciences, as well asInside Iowa State for Faculty and Staff,have the complete listing of the award winners.
